Terms of Reference (ToR) for hiring consultant for conducting an end-line assessment of ROLLS program

1. Background:

UCEP Bangladesh brings drop-out children back to education, provides vocational skills training and offers job-placement supports to the youth graduates. Aligning with the 10 years strategic plan (2016 – 2025), UCEP Bangladesh offers education program from grade 5 and onward instead of enrolling children in grade 1 to 4 where the success rate of Bangladesh government is very high. For those children who dropped out during grade 1 to 4 or never enrolled, UCEP Bangladesh has introduced one year Remedial Of Literacy and Life Skills (ROLLS) Program from January 2016 to achieve the competency that they have lost earlier and to prepare them for enrolling in grade V. The program is designed following the national competency of three core subjects: Bangla, English, Mathematics including life skills education for developing their self- esteems. In the piloting phase 2016, UCEP has commissioned an end line study following the national competency of Bangla to understand the rate of fluency and accuracy in reading and writing of the ROLLS completers. An independent external consultant has conducted the study in last year. After the piloting program in 2016, the program has been implementing in 32 schools in 9 UCEP program operation areas incorporating the learnings from the piloting initiatives and total 1279 students have completed the ROLLS program in 2017. As the first end line assessment was done in the piloting stage, now UCEP has a plan to start an in-depth end line study to evaluate the program effectiveness.

2. Purpose of the study:

The purpose of this research is to understand effectiveness of ROLLS program in order to achieve learning outcomes and its impact on the startegy of providing second chance education for the dropped out/never enrolled children.

3. Objective of the study:

The objective of the study are:

  • to understand the success rate of the remedial completer comparing with the national competency of Bangla subject
  • to undertsand the effectiveness of the modules that are being used in the ROLLS program
  • to undertsand the teaching methodology that have been delivered in the ROLLS class
  • to understand the staff capacity for delivering effective and quality teachning-learning in the classroom
  • to undersatnd the effectiveness of the program and its impact second-chance education for the dropped out/never enrolled children
4. Scope of work:

The consultant will be responsible to complete the following tasks throughout the assignment:

  1. Review nationally defined competencies of primary education on reading and writing skills of Bangla subject to identify grade-wise competencies for assessing children’s achievement from grade I to IV.
  2. Develop a draft assessment tools for Bangla for the survey to understand the competency level up to grade IV on reading and writing skills.
  3. Finalize the tools after conducting field testing.
  4. Collect data from field and analyse the data for reporting.
  5. Prepare a report including findings and recommendations.
  6. Share the draft report with the respective UCEP Bangladesh team.
  7. Finalize the report based on the feedback and submit to the UCEP team.
